How to Choose the Right Bestway Pool Vacuum

Bestway pool vacuum buying guide infographic

Choosing the right vacuum for your Bestway pool depends on your pool size, cleaning needs, and budget. Here’s a breakdown of key features to consider:

Pool Size & Vacuum Reach

The diameter of your pool is the most important factor. Vacuums are designed for specific pool sizes. The Bestway Flowclear AquaCrawl (88 inch) is ideal for pools up to 15 feet, while the Bestway Flowclear AquaClean (110 inch) extends that range to 20 feet. Using a vacuum designed for a larger pool on a smaller one isn’t necessarily harmful, but a smaller vacuum on a larger pool will require significantly more effort and time to clean effectively. Consider future pool upgrades when selecting a size; it’s better to slightly overestimate than underestimate.

Power Source & Filtration

Bestway pool vacuums generally rely on your existing pool filter pump for suction. This means compatibility with your pump’s flow rate (measured in GPH – gallons per hour) is crucial. Most Bestway vacuums require a pump with 530 GPH or higher. Some, like the Bestway AquaSurge, offer a rechargeable battery providing independent operation. Battery-powered options are convenient, offering up to 50 minutes of cleaning time per charge, but may lack the raw power of a filter pump-driven vacuum for heavier debris.

Cleaning Head & Attachments

Many Bestway kits include interchangeable heads – vacuum heads and skimmer heads. A vacuum head directly sucks up debris from the pool floor. A skimmer head with mesh netting collects leaves and surface debris. Some models, like the Bestway Flowclear AquaClean, offer a brush head for scrubbing algae and grime. Consider the type of debris you typically deal with. If you have a lot of leaves, a good skimmer head is essential. For algae buildup, a brush head will save you significant scrubbing effort.

Debris Collection & Maintenance

Vacuums use different methods for collecting debris. Some have removable, reusable debris bags (Bestway Flowclear AquaClean & AquaCrawl), which are eco-friendly and cost-effective. Others, like the Bestway AquaSuction, feature a large mesh debris bag. The capacity and ease of emptying the debris container are important considerations. Larger capacity bags mean less frequent emptying. Look for designs with secure locks to prevent debris from escaping during cleaning.

Other features to consider:
* Pole Compatibility: Most vacuums require a separate telescopic pole (usually with a 1.2″ inner diameter).
* Wheel Design: Models like the Bestway AquaSuction utilize wheels for easier maneuverability.
* Material Quality: Durable materials ensure the vacuum lasts through multiple seasons.

FAQs

What size Bestway pool vacuum should I choose?

The best vacuum for Bestway pool depends on your pool’s diameter. The Bestway Flowclear AquaCrawl is ideal for pools up to 15 feet, while the AquaClean handles pools up to 20 feet. Choosing a vacuum sized appropriately for your Bestway pool ensures effective cleaning.

What GPH (gallons per hour) does my filter pump need to be compatible with a Bestway vacuum?

Most Bestway vacuums require a filter pump with a flow rate of 530 GPH or higher for optimal suction. Ensure your pump meets this requirement for efficient debris removal.

Are Bestway pool vacuums easy to maintain?

Yes, Bestway vacuums are generally easy to maintain. Many models feature removable debris bags for simple emptying and cleaning. Regularly check and clean the filter or debris container to maintain optimal performance of your Bestway vacuum.

What is the difference between a battery-powered and a filter pump-powered Bestway vacuum?

Battery-powered vacuums, like the Bestway AquaSurge, offer cordless convenience but may have less suction power. Filter pump-powered vacuums utilize your existing pool pump for stronger suction, making them ideal for heavier debris in your Bestway pool.
